NATCHEZ — There’s more for visitors to do during Spring Pilgrimage than tour houses.
The Pilgrimage Garden Club, which redesigned its Spring Pilgrimage dates and experience this year, is hosting a number of events that allow locals and visitors to Natchez to get to know each other and share the city’s unique culture.
Part-time Natchez resident Wes Pack and long-time PGC member Elodie Pritchartt are leading the first PGC Golf Scramble, set for March 29 from 9 a.m. to 1:30 p.m. at the Natchez Golf Club at Duncan Park.
“We have a fantastic municipal golf course here,” Pack said. “This golf scramble creates an opportunity for everyone — couples, a group of people coming into Natchez — to play golf, have some fun and get to know each other.”
Teams of two will play 18 holes with several hole challenges. Awards will be given to first, second and third place winners. Food, snacks and drinks are included. Cost per player is $100. Other sponsorship opportunities are available.
Coca-Cola United of McComb is the event’s major sponsor. Three other companies have signed up for the hole challenges, which Pack said will offer something unique, which is being kept secret for now.
“We still need a sponsor for the fourth hole challenge,” he said. “The challenges will be closest to the pin, a hole in one, longest drive and a secret challenge at hole number 6. Let’s just say, if you’re good at archery, the winner could be you!”
The PGC Scramble will be one of the first tournaments of the Spring in Natchez.
“We are looking forward to doing this every year during Spring Pilgrimage,” Pack said.
